Where sideways rain actually gets in
Upward and lateral water movement targets junctions a standard specification often treats as low risk: window head details, soffit-to-wall joints and the top edge of a rendered reveal. These need sealant and coating attention that a calmer inland brief would not call for.
- Window head junctions checked and resealed before decoration
- Soffit-to-wall joints inspected from a ladder or platform, not from the ground
- Reveal tops given an extra coat where water tracks are visible
